He was born May 2, 1916 to Edward Thomas and Rebecca Wilson Arrington. He grew up in Salt Lake City and graduated from South High School. He married his sweetheart Edith Elizabeth Doyle on October 9, 1936. They were later sealed in the Salt Lake LDS Temple. Edith passed away on December 8, 1979. He married his loving wife, Eva Halford on September 27, 1980, for time in the Salt Lake LDS Temple. Ed dedicated his life to taking care of Edith and Eva. He was a member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. He and his wife, Eva served a two year temple mission in St. George, Utah. He was a veteran of World War II. He worked for Garret Freightlines for 37 years.
Ed is survived by his wife, Eva; sister, Beverly Dale; children, Ronald (Joyce) Arrington, Patricia (Richard) Bullock, Michael Arrington, and Rebecca Stone; step-children, Gene (Rita) Halford, Marlen (Judy) Halford, Steven (Pam) Halford, and Ernest (Karla) Halford; 25 grandchildren; 49 great-grandchildren; eight great-great grandchildren. Preceded in death by his first wife, parents and brother, Ted.
Funeral Services will be held at 1:00 p.m. on Thursday, November 13, 2008 at the Bountiful LDS Tabernacle, 51 South Main Street, where friends and family may visit from 11:00 a.m.-12:45 p.m. prior to services.
Interment-Lakeview Memorial Estates Cemetery.
